Step back into the glamour of the pre-war music hall at Ripley Museum, next to Ripley Village Hall. Our latest exhibition explores the life of Florence Desmond, the celebrated music hall star who made her home at Dunsborough House on The Green.
Best remembered for her witty and risqué performances, Desmond’s recording of “The Deepest Shelter in Town” later found new life in several World War II music compilations, cementing her place in popular culture.
